How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 33137?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 33137 Studio Apartments | $2,736 | $1,300 | $5,360 |
| 33137 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,372 | $1,450 | $6,565 |
| 33137 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,455 | $1,800 | $11,000 |
| 33137 3 Bedroom Apartments | $6,480 | $2,500 | $18,500 |
| 33137 4 Bedroom Apartments | $17,223 | $12,188 | $22,155 |

Frequently Asked Questions about the 33137 ZIP Code
How much are Studio apartments in 33137?
There are currently 222 Studio Apartments in 33137 with rent ranges from $625 to $5,360 with an average price of $2,736.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om 33137 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 33137 ranges from $1,450 to $6,565 with an average monthly rent of $3,372.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 33137 c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 33137 range from $1,800 to $11,000.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$4,455.
How expensive are 33137 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 46 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 33137 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,500 to $18,500 - averaging $6,480 for the location.
